Theft

On the 12th of January, 2022 at 1:48 pm Belleville Police attended on Sarah Court Belleville, Ontario in regards to a theft. The complainant reported that two unknown suspects had stolen a package from the front porch of the residence. The males were described as having dark clothing and one male was carrying a large garbage bag over his shoulder. Anyone with information on this theft is asked to contact the Belleville Police at 613-966-0882.

Disturbance

On the 13th of January, 2022 at 2:36 am Belleville Police attended an address on Moira Street West Belleville, Ontario in regards to a male causing a disturbance outside the caller’s residence. Upon arrival the male was located and determined to be intoxicated. As a result, the Twenty-seven-year-old Belleville, Ontario resident was arrested for public intoxication. He was later released on a provincial offence notice.
